The Significance of Mahogany Obsidian in Spirituality
Mahogany Obsidian holds a deep spiritual significance due to its unique properties and characteristics. This volcanic glass is formed when molten lava cools rapidly, resulting in a dark reddish-brown or mahogany color.

Is mahogany obsidian the same as black obsidian?
No, Mahogany Obsidian and Black Obsidian are not the same. While both are volcanic glasses, they differ in color and energy. Mahogany Obsidian has a reddish-brown color, while Black Obsidian is purely black. Each crystal possesses its own unique spiritual properties and energies.
